
The Cook Supervisor role at Camp Anokijig is a part-time position within the dining services department, responsible for overseeing two full-service kitchens and managing a team of three to six cooks. Key duties include directing meal production for up to 100,000 annual meals, ensuring food quality and safety standards, and mentoring staff and volunteers in a non-profit environment.
